你是不是经常遇到这样的情况:想要访问一个网站,结果却被Cloudflare一直验证,怎么都通过不了?别着急,可能是有些原因导致了这种情况。在这篇文章中,我将以数据采集技术员的角度,从幽默的角度出发,为你揭秘可能导致Cloudflare一直验证的原因,并介绍如何利用穿云API绕过这些验证,实现无阻碍访问目标网站的目的。
1.你的IP地址被封
首先,最常见的原因之一就是你的IP地址被Cloudflare封了。可能是因为你在之前的访问中被识别为恶意访问者,或者是因为你所在的IP段被标记为高风险IP段。别灰心,我们有穿云API提供的全球高速S5动态IP代理/爬虫IP池,让你可以轻松切换IP,绕过Cloudflare的封锁。
2.你的User-Agent被识别为爬虫
Cloudflare会通过User-Agent来识别访问者是不是爬虫。如果你的User-Agent被识别为爬虫,那么就会被拒绝访问。这时候,你可以利用穿云API提供的设置浏览器UA功能,将你的User-Agent设置成正常的浏览器UA,让Cloudflare误以为你是一个普通用户,从而通过验证。
3.你的访问频率过高
另一个可能的原因是你的访问频率过高,被认为是DDoS攻击。Cloudflare会通过监控访问频率来识别恶意攻击行为。这时候,你可以利用穿云API提供的请求参数设置功能,调整你的访问频率,避免被Cloudflare误认为是攻击行为。
4.你的Referer不正确
有时候,Cloudflare会根据Referer来判断访问者的合法性。如果你的Referer不正确,就有可能被拒绝访问。这时候,你可以利用穿云API提供的设置Referer功能,将你的Referer设置成合法的Referer,从而通过验证。
Cloudflare的验证机制固然强大,但我们有穿云API这样的利器,可以帮助我们轻松绕过各种验证,实现无阻碍访问目标网站的目的。希望本文能够帮助你更好地理解可能导致Cloudflare一直验证的原因,并且掌握如何利用穿云API来解决这些问题,实现你的数据采集目标。